Understanding Low Flow Aerators: The Sustainable Plumbing Solution

Low flow aerators represent a powerful tool in the quest for sustainable plumbing, offering an environmentally conscious solution to conserve water without compromising on performance. These innovative devices blend engineering precision with ecological awareness, ensuring efficient water usage while maintaining optimal drainage systems. In today’s context where water scarcity and environmental conservation are paramount, low flow aerators emerge as a practical and effective strategy.
The heart of this approach lies in their ability to mix air with water as it flows through drains and faucets, creating a powerful yet controlled jet that replicates the force of conventional water streams. This simple yet genius repurposing of air significantly reduces water usage while maintaining the functionality needed for everyday tasks. For instance, a standard showerhead uses approximately 2.5 gallons per minute, whereas a low flow aerator-equipped showerhead can cut that down to as little as 1.5 gallons per minute, saving up to 40% of the water typically used in a typical 10-minute shower. Beyond water conservation, low flow aerators offer economic benefits. By reducing water usage, they lower utility bills for homeowners and business owners alike. Moreover, the long-lasting design of these aerators means fewer replacement costs compared to traditional fixtures.
